Creative Themes for Your Round Christmas Table Centerpiece
A round Christmas table centerpiece presents an opportunity to interpret classic holiday themes in innovative ways. Consider these themes to inspire your centerpiece:
– Rustic Christmas: Incorporate natural elements like pinecones, berries, and dried citrus fruits. Add rustic touches with burlap, twine, or wood slices.
– Minimalist Christmas: Opt for a sleek, modern design with geometric shapes, metallic accents, and a refined color palette. Use elements sparingly for a sophisticated, understated look.
Rustic Christmas Round Centerpiece
To create a rustic Christmas round centerpiece, begin with a base of greenery, such as a mixed garland or extra-long tree branches.

Add height to your arrangement by placing taller elements, like candlesticks or deer figurines, around the center. Incorporate an assortment of Natural ornaments, like dried flowers, bell-shaped proteas, or whimsical birds.
Minimalist Christmas Round Centerpiece
For a minimalist Christmas round centerpiece, adherence to a simple color scheme is key. Choose a monochromatic palette or a few complementary colors, like gold and sage, to create harmony.
Use simple, elegant elements like cylindrical glass vases, sleek candle holders, and geometric ornaments. Consider adding a phrase or quote to a sign or wood slice for an extra touch of holiday warmth.

DIY Ornaments and Decorative Elements
Adding personal, handmade touches to your round Christmas table centerpiece can make it feel unique and heartwarming. Here are some DIY ideas to consider:
– Painted pinecones: Collect pinecones from your backyard and paint them with acrylic paint. Add glitter or embellishments for extra flair.
– Decorative boxes: Wrap small wooden or cardboard boxes as gifts, then use them as pedestal bases for candles or other decorative elements.
Painted Pinecone Ideas
Choose a complementary color scheme, like variances of red and green or gold and white, to create a cohesive look.

Experiment with techniques like gold leafing or adding stripes with washi tape before painting. Seal with a coat of gloss to add shine and longevity.
Decorative Box Ideas
Cover boxes with trendy holiday patterns, like buffalo check or flocked textures, using wrapping paper or fabric.
Alternatively, create custom designs using stamps, stencils, or decoupage. Add beads or ribbons to the sides for a more polished look.
